Although the two cannons were never in active use at the Fort Clinton overlook, they were installed at the site in 1906 given its military history. The cannons were removed from the location in the 1970s and placed in storage, likely to protect them from vandalism as the Park was in disrepair.
Central Park Conservancy stabilized and conserved the cannons through the means of a passive alkaline soak, the application of a corrosion inhibitor, and ultimately a protective wax coating. The Conservancy re-installed the restored cannons in 2014.
